view more less of this reviewKirk's is extremely generous with his knowledge and successfully taught all of us how to procure meals from the sea and much about the politics of fishing on the West Coast. And it was all FUN! His passion rubs off on you.

Description
Get fishy with former Department of Fish and Game fisheries observer, raconteur, tubist, monkeyface eel record holder, commercial fisherman, blogger and street performer Kirk Lombard on an inter-tidal, low tide fishing trip along San Francisco's bayfront shoreline. Learn the basics of how to "poke pole" for the flavorful monkeyface eel, how to catch rock crabs and throw a "Hawaiian casting net." Discover the best local mussel beds, and how to be sure you aren't eating risky ones! Also: where to find stands of edible sea weeds, the advantages of eating local forage fishes and what's in season when. Really, anything you want to discuss about local marine resources is on the table!
This tour is for those ages 9 and older, and typically runs between 2 and 2.5 hours. Tour will take place rain or shine.
